The DDP5.1 (Dolby Digital Plus) format requires proper audio routing. If you hear no sound, check your player's audio device settings. Switch the output format from "Passthrough" to "Stereo Downmix" if you are listening through standard laptop speakers or regular headphones. Security Warning

Since the file uses the HEVC (H.265) codec, you can't just rely on any old media player. Windows does not support HEVC natively out of the box. Without the right components, you may encounter errors stating "Missing codec" or "Can't play file".
